Bv 138C-1 accident

On 9 January 1943 a Bv 138 suffered some kind of emergency and was forced down at sea. A/C Vkzn was 8L+OL, after that I have no other data.

If someone could provide me the Wnr and reason (ie electrical, engine, etc) and possibly even the crew list I would be most greatful,
